Q: Is 26,270,346 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 26,270,346 is a composite number.

Why is 26,270,346 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 26,270,346 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 29 58 87 174 150,979 301,958 452,937 905,874 4,378,391 8,756,782 13,135,173 and 26,270,346, with no remainder.

Since 26,270,346 cannot be divided by just 1 and 26,270,346, it is a composite number.
